Output 70ec6935bbab85f0e5f86a735256201a2e5944e26a4fcd12308145939ce60dbd:2

value
56541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2db3af2fb5acb3d5d60fe137a9b0f191eaa7441 OP_EQUAL
address
3GY821L64CHrTaWd3RaFQLYPjBdkzLf4sa
transaction
70ec6935bbab85f0e5f86a735256201a2e5944e26a4fcd12308145939ce60dbd
spent
true